I did quite a bit of research prior to purchasing the Tiniover River. At 78 years of age, 6’5” tall, & 260 pounds, I immediately eliminated the budget e-trikes. Ultimately my criteria became a 750w motor, 20Ah battery, differential, full suspension, fat tires with hydraulic brakes at all wheels, and semi-recumbent style with a premium seat. Only Tiniover & MeetOne met those criteria at an affordable price &with stellar user reviews. The red (tending towards magenta) River model made the choice for me. It has excellent build quality and very stable riding characteristics. I did add better mirrors & a lockable tote that I built for grocery hauling, making the River my daily driver.
My wife’s reaction initially was “meh” - until the premium seat arrived. After disappearing for about 30 minutes on a test run, she returned, stating: “I want onel”. Avoiding Solomon’s Judgement (& because she preferred orange), I bought her a MeetOne. Both trikes are excellent.
